Asbestos Mitigation in Bergen County, NJ
Asbestos mitigation services involve identifying and safely removing or encapsulating asbestos-containing materials in residential properties. These services typically cover projects such as the removal of old insulation, ceiling tiles, flooring, or other building components that may contain asbestos fibers. Property owners often seek this service when renovating, remodeling, or during routine inspections to ensure the safety and health of everyone in the home. It is important to understand the scope of asbestos presence, the potential health risks, and the proper procedures involved in mitigation before requesting assistance.
Homeowners should be aware that asbestos mitigation requires careful planning and specialized techniques to prevent fiber release and contamination. Common reasons for requesting these services include suspected asbestos in aging building materials or prior renovations that may have disturbed asbestos-containing components. Clarifying whether asbestos is present, understanding the extent of the project, and knowing the safety measures involved can help property owners make informed decisions and ensure the work is handled appropriately.

Asbestos Mitigation Questions
What is asbestos mitigation? Asbestos mitigation involves safely removing or containing asbestos materials to reduce health risks in buildings.
When is asbestos mitigation needed? Mitigation is recommended when asbestos-containing materials are damaged, disturbed, or during renovations and demolitions.
What types of projects require asbestos mitigation? Projects such as attic insulation removal, siding replacement, or ceiling tile removal often need asbestos mitigation.
What should property owners know about asbestos mitigation? Proper handling and professional removal are essential to ensure safety and compliance with regulations.
